The developers took into account the experience of previous games in the franchise.

The creators of Heroes of Might and Magic Olden Era continue to communicate with journalists. During a recent interview with GamesRadar+, the CEO of Unfrozen studio revealed the approach to work.

Denis Fedorov explained:

The components of a good sequel are: one third old [ideas], another third - improvements, and a third of something new.

This refers to the "33 percent rule" of the creator of the Civilization franchise Sid Meier:

33% completely new features [functions], 33% - improvements to existing ones and 33% remain about the same.

This approach allows you to maintain balance: old fans will get some familiar elements, but fresh ideas can also be introduced into the project, which are potentially able to attract a new audience.

According to Fedorov, the developers at Unfrozen hope to create "something large-scale and at the same time fundamental"

The launch of Heroes of Might & Magic Olden Era in early access is expected in 2026, you can add the game to the wishlist Steam at the following link.
